> I just started using the  FVGT rules and got this FP.
> Do I understand this right, the rule below penalizes (scores 
> high) anyone 
> with a .us domain?
> 
> Many schools across the country use the   .k12.ss.us  format 
> where ss is 
> their state two letter identifier.
> 
>   thanks
> 
> SCott
> 2.4 FVGT_u_BZ_TLD          URI: FVGT - Contains a URL in the 
> BZ, TC, US or
> WS top-level domain
> 

Yup, this is correct. We are going thru all the rules in the SARE and will
prbly rescore them all based on RM's formula. This one seems a tad high :) I
would lower that to around .45-.65 for my taste.
